Molten Chocolate Soufflé
Season 2014
Episode 3
This dark chocolate soufflé has a delicious molten center, a light, springy exterior, and, best of all, it's pretty much foolproof. When we developed the recipe, we added as much chocolate as we possibly could with each iteration, until we landed on the perfect formula. Serve yours with a dusting of powdered sugar and crème anglaise.
